They have held the Scottsdale Open at Talking Stick Golf Club each of the last four years. Unlike the events we have seen the last six weeks, we actually have some course history to work with. It’s also a positive to live in the area, as most living in Scottsdale are very familiar with this golf course. Last season, the course played as a Par 70 that measured 7,133 yards. If there aren’t any changes to the scorecard, there will only be two par fives to attack each round. We can still expect low scoring, as the winning scores the last three years were -10, -9, and -10.
